StaffScratch

The directory ~/jupyter/StaffScratch is mounted in JupyterHub for staff Jupyter and rspmpi servers.

StaffScratch is on a RAID1 disk, but it is not backed up. Therefore, it is unlikely that you will lose data due to a hardware failure, but once you delete a file, it's gone forever.

To enable collaboration, StaffScratch is readable and writable by all staff. You can use it to share data easily with other staff.

To reduce chaos, please create a directory in StaffScratch that matches your GitHub handle in all lower case (JupyterHub convention). For example, my directory is ~/jupyter/StaffScratch/robnagler.

There are no storage quotas so please don't use too much space. You can check usage on the jupyter-status page.
